YC’s silent demo for shifting of liquor shop






In its protest against the opening of liquor shops in public places as well as selling of illegal liquor shops in the city, the Youth Congress (YC) on Friday demonstrated silently near one such shop based at Shankar Nagar and demanded from the local administration to shift it elsewhere.
The YC members led by their Raipur Lok Sabha president Vinod Tiwari said the Collector should quickly order closure of Shankar Nagar’s liquor shop pointing that it is in the proximity of school, college and hospital where there is frequent public movement throughout a day.
“In fact, the local administration should shift all the licensed liquor shops located in public places, especially near academic institutions and religious places, to non-populated areas,” Tiwari said.
“The illegal liquor is not only being sold in the urban areas but even in the rural pockets. About 40 percent of the state’s villages witness this practice on daily basis. The sale of illegal liquor and accumulation of drunkards in the public places has increased the crime rate in the state,” Tiwari said.
“The people have to face inconvenience owing to wrong excise policy of the government as all the liquor shops have been opened in the public places,” he said.
He informed that the liquor shops at public places had become popular hub for the drunkards and the anti-social elements who frequently tease the passers-by, especially females even in broad daylight.
He alleged that the local administration was giving asylum to the liquor contractors on government’s directives and was deliberately not shifting the liquor shops from public places to elsewhere.
The YC warned the Excise department of launching massive anti-liquor campaign in the district if its demands would not be fulfilled in coming days. “Through agitation, we will continuously mount pressure on the Excise department and state administration to tighten noose on the liquor contractors,” Tiwari said.
Tiwari demanded that besides liquor shop at Shankar Nagar main road near Harishankar College, the liquor shops in front of Police Parade Ground near petrol pump, at Lakhe Nagar chowk, near Vyas Talab in Bhanpuri, at national highway (GE road) near City Mall at GE road, Fafadih main road, near Krishi Upaj Mandi and at Arang Bus stand should also be removed.
